Hearing the middle-aged man’s words, the Cao family relatives on both sides were all taken aback. They couldn’t understand why a descendant of immortals with a 90% bloodline would also lose the title of Saintess! “Uncle, do you think this is true?” Cao Yang asked, his face ashen after recovering. “It should be true. How would an ordinary disciple dare to spread rumors about the Saintess?” the middle-aged man speculated. He was Cao Yang’s maternal uncle, Yan Ping. Cao Yang pondered for a moment, then ordered the old man beside him, “Uncle Wang, please find a disciple from the Hua Rong Sect, I want to ask personally.” “Yes, young master!” Uncle Wang took the order and quickly called a female disciple from the Hua Rong Sect. The little girl was so terrified by the Cao family’s massive welcoming procession that she didn’t dare to show any displeasure. “This young master heard that your Hua Rong Sect’s Saintess is no longer Hua Yu?” Cao Yang asked with a sliver of hope. “Yes, her title as Saintess was just revoked ten days ago,” the female disciple replied timidly. Cao Yang’s last hope was completely dashed, his face as dark as the bottom of a pot, and he asked in a low voice, “Why?” “Because she violated sect rules, so naturally, she had to be stripped of her Saintess title,” the female disciple explained cautiously. “So what if she violated sect rules? She’s a descendant of immortals with a 90% bloodline. Can’t your Hua Rong Sect afford to give her up?” Cao Yang pressed forcefully. “I… I’m afraid it’s because there’s already a better candidate!” The female disciple, scared, took two steps back. “A better candidate?” Cao Yang had not expected such a result at all. He looked around, feeling lost, then suppressed his anger and asked gently, “Who are you referring to?” “It’s a newly joined junior sister. Although her bloodline is only 80%, she cultivates a secret technique and her cultivation speed is even faster than Hua Yu’s,” the female disciple introduced after calming down. “80% bloodline? Faster cultivation than Hua Yu? Isn’t that ridiculous?” Cao Yang was immediately amused by anger, then waved his hand, “Get lost! Go do what you need to do!” The female disciple felt as if she had been granted amnesty and fled as if escaping. “Uncle, what do you think?” Cao Yang then asked Yan Ping for his opinion. “Although there’s only a 10% difference between an 80% bloodline and a 90% bloodline, this 10% is a world of difference. No secret technique can make up for it, so I don’t believe her.” Yan Ping made his judgment without hesitation. “I think so too, but if that’s the case, why would they lie?” Cao Yang fell into thought. “I think it’s for the sake of face. If they don’t find a reason to depose Hua Yu as Saintess, then the Hua Rong Sect’s rules will be like a mere display.”

Yan Ping deduced after careful consideration.

“In the future? Once they distance themselves from Hua Yu, what future would they have? Do they really think geniuses with a 90% bloodline are easy to find? Hua Ru Yi is truly senile,daring to place her hopes on an illusory future rather than believing in her own disciple.”

Cao Yang sneered and shook his head.

“Could it be that she knew Hua Yu’s intention to play both sides?”

Yan Ping asked in a low voice.

“Hmph, so what if she knows? If Hua Ru Yi were smart enough, she would continue to believe in Hua Yu. Even if she were drained, it would be better than having no successor. Moreover, becoming in-laws with the Cao family would be their honor.”

Cao Yang snorted coldly.

“But it seems that Hua Ru Yi is not very smart. She not only led the sect astray but also put our Cao family in a difficult position.”

Yan Ping said after taking a deep breath.

“Yes, we’ve already sent out invitations. If people find out that the young master is not marrying a Saintess, this matter will be difficult to resolve.”

Uncle Wang beside him agreed.

“Uncle, what do you think we should do about this?”

Cao Yang also realized the seriousness of the matter and sought Yan Ping’s opinion.

“Face is only one part of it. The most important thing is that we cannot give up the Hua Rong Sect, this target for exploitation, for nothing.”

Yan Ping fell into thought, and his eyes sharpened after a moment, “It seems we have to interfere in the internal affairs of the Hua Rong Sect. We must ensure that Hua Yu reclaims her position as Saintess.”

Not long after, the Hua Rong Sect’s wedding escort team emerged with Hua Yu in an eight-bearer sedan chair. Leading them was naturally Hua Ru Yi, her master, accompanied by a group of high-level figures and relatives.

Although Qi Huang and Cheng Hong Ling did not participate, they were observing the situation with their spiritual sense.

“Young Master Cao, I, the Sect Leader, am fulfilling my promise. Today, I will deliver my disciple into your hands with an eight-bearer sedan chair. I hope you will treat her well in the future.”

Hua Ru Yi said sincerely. This was not just a polite remark, as after all, they were master and disciple. She still hoped Hua Yu would have a good life in the future.

“Naturally!”

Cao Yang casually replied, then asked, “But before that, I have something to ask Sect Leader Hua for confirmation. I heard that Hua Yu is no longer the Saintess of the Hua Rong Sect. Is this true?”

Upon hearing this, Hua Yu, who was in the sedan chair, trembled all over. She knew she couldn’t hide it forever.

“It is indeed true. Our sect rules stipulate that the Saintess cannot marry. To fulfill your desires, I had to revoke her title as Saintess.”

Hua Ru Yi explained tactfully.

“Is that so? Then I must thank you, Young Master Cao.”

Cao Yang smiled noncommittally, then questioned, “I just wonder, in Sect Leader Hua’s eyes, which is more important: sect rules, or the future of the Hua Rong Sect?”

“Without sect rules, how can there be a future?”

Hua Ru Yi retorted.

“Hua Ru Yi, you’ve been Sect Leader for decades. Don’t you understand that a sect’s foundation is people, not rules? What development can there be if you have rules but no talented people?”

Cao Yang immediately attacked.

“That’s right. Hua Yu is a blessing that the Hua family has cultivated over generations. By distancing yourself from her like this, you are essentially burying the future of the Hua Rong Sect with your own hands. You are a sinner of the Hua Rong Sect.”

Yan Ping also added a heavy accusation.

“Distancing myself?”

Hua Ru Yi chuckled and said,

“You two are exaggerating. I only revoked her title as Saintess due to sect rules. I neither severed our master-disciple relationship nor expelled her from the Hua Rong Sect. How can you say I’m distancing myself?”

“Uh…”

Cao Yang and Yan Ping were immediately rendered speechless.

“Do you really think that in her heart, her relationship with the Hua Rong Sect depends on the title of Saintess? My disciple is not someone who would forget favors done to her.”

Hua Ru Yi said with a fake smile.

Cao Yang and Yan Ping were completely stumped and had no comeback. Even Hua Yu, being praised so highly, couldn’t utter a word.

“This Sect Leader Hua has such eloquent speech. In this situation, she instantly turned the tables.”

Cheng Hong Ling couldn’t help but exclaim upon hearing this. As she was usually quiet, she admired eloquent people the most.

“Haven’t you heard that old age brings wisdom? She’s been in a high position for so many years. How could she not have some ability to adapt to situations?”

Qi Huang said nonchalantly.

If it was just about eloquence, she wouldn’t be weaker than anyone. This was all cultivated through acting.

“Don’t talk nonsense. She doesn’t look that old,”

Cheng Hong Ling said in a displeased tone.

“Ah, I was just referring to her age. Sect Leader Hua truly looks charming despite her age.”

Qi Huang quickly corrected herself, wondering if Cheng Hong Ling had become her little fan.

On the other side, unable to retort, Cao Yang resorted to being unreasonable,

“I don’t care. This young master said he wanted to marry the Saintess of the Hua Rong Sect, but you’re letting an ordinary disciple marry me. Isn’t this going back on your word?”

“Yes, the Cao family’s invitations have also been sent out. If you don’t marry the Saintess of the Hua Rong Sect, how can you let us save face?”

Yan Ping also questioned aggressively.

“So Young Master Cao only wants to marry the title of Saintess? It’s laughable that my disciple still has such deep feelings for you.”

Hua Ru Yi said with a disappointed shake of her head.

Hua Yu’s face in the sedan chair turned pale, and her heart ached.

“You’re mistaken. This young master, precisely because I like her, must fight for her rights.”

Cao Yang hastily explained.

Hearing this, Hua Yu’s face in the sedan chair regained some color.

“That’s truly touching. Then what exactly does Young Master Cao want?”

Hua Ru Yi asked tentatively.

“Today, this young master wants both the person and the title of Saintess. Immediately restore her identity as Saintess and remove that new Saintess from her position.”

Cao Yang commanded with imposing energy.
